Betta albimarginata

Rare mouthbrooding wild betta known for its striking red coloration, white fin margins, and peaceful natural behaviour

Quick Facts

  • Scientific Name: Betta albimarginata
  • Common Name: White-Edge Mouthbrooding Betta
  • Size: Approx. 4–5 cm
  • Temperament: Peaceful
  • Difficulty: 🟡 Intermediate
  • Best Kept: Pair or species group

Why this fish?

Betta albimarginata is one of the most sought-after wild betta species due to its peaceful temperament, elegant appearance, and fascinating paternal mouthbrooding behaviour.

Males display rich red coloration with distinct white edging along the fins, creating a refined and natural appearance very different from commercial domestic bettas.

Unlike many fighting bettas, this species is generally calmer and can often be maintained successfully in carefully planned species groups or peaceful blackwater aquariums.

Care Requirements

  • Tank Size: 30L+ recommended
  • Temperature: 24–28°C
  • pH: 5.5–7.0 preferred
  • Water: Soft, clean, stable
  • Diet: Live, frozen, and quality prepared foods
  • Setup: Heavily planted with hiding spaces

Temperament & Compatibility

  • Generally peaceful for a betta species
  • Best kept with calm tank mates
  • Can be shy in busy aquariums
  • Suitable for species-focused setups
  • Avoid aggressive or fin-nipping fish

Common mistakes

  • Treating them like domestic fighting bettas
  • Keeping in overly bright or exposed tanks
  • Using hard alkaline water long-term
  • Housing with aggressive community fish
  • Skipping lid coverage — wild bettas can jump

Breeding Notes

Betta albimarginata is a paternal mouthbrooder.

After spawning, the male carries the eggs and fry in his mouth until fully developed, making this species especially interesting for hobbyists interested in natural breeding behaviour.

Stable soft water and low-stress conditions significantly improve breeding success.

NTA Insight:
Wild bettas like albimarginata are often less about flashy finnage and more about behaviour, rarity, and natural interaction. Many hobbyists end up preferring them over domestic bettas once they experience their calmer temperament and breeding behaviour.

FAQ

Are they aggressive like Siamese fighting fish?

Generally no. They are much more peaceful than domestic Betta splendens.

Can they live together?

In the right setup, pairs or groups can sometimes work with careful monitoring.

Do they need soft water?

Yes. Softer, stable water conditions are preferred long-term.

Are they suitable for beginners?

They are better suited to intermediate hobbyists familiar with stable aquarium management.

What makes them special?

Their peaceful temperament, mouthbrooding behaviour, and rarity among wild bettas.
